Technical specifications of a commercial fish feed production line
For mill plant managers, aquaculture nutritionists, and AI search engines evaluating process efficiency, here is the technical parameter overview of our complete aquafeed engineering circuit:
| Process Stage | Key Equipment Specifications | Operational Benefit |
|---|---|---|
| Raw Material Grinding | Heavy-Duty Hammer Mill (≥ 5 TPH) | Achieves fine particle distribution (-60 mesh) for optimal protein liberation. |
| Homogeneous Mixing | Double-Shaft Paddle Mixer (CV ≤ 5%) | Ensures precise distribution of micro-ingredients, vitamins, and minerals. |
| Conditioning & Extrusion | Twin-Screw Floating Fish Feed Extruder with Steam Conditioner | Optimizes starch gelatinization (≥ 90%) and improves water stability of pellets. |
| Dewatering & Drying | Multi-Pass Belt Dryer / Circular Vibrating Dryer | Reduces pellet moisture to ≤ 10% for stable long-term storage without mold. |

Key engineering advantages of our fully automatic aquafeed projects
Processing aquafeed, particularly floating pellets for species like Tilapia, Catfish, or Carp, presents unique mechanical challenges compared to standard livestock feed. Our turnkey aquafeed production plant incorporates field-proven metallurgical and electrical innovations engineered specifically for high-fat and high-protein formulations.
1. Dynamic Steam Conditioning for Starch Gelatinization
Uniform pellet density is determined in the conditioner, not the extruder die. Single-factor moisture addition is insufficient. Our commercial feed pellet extruder machine features a specialized multi-point steam conditioning barrel. The precise application of high-pressure steam pre-cooks the raw mash, softening fibers and gelatinizing starches, which significantly enhances the Pellet Durability Index (PDI).
2. Intelligent Formula-Driven Batching and PLC Control
High-capacity aquafeed mills require instantaneous switching between formulations (e.g., starter feed vs. finisher feed). Our fully automatic fish feed machine integrates computerized micro-batching hoppers with a central PLC control panel. This setup guarantees static weighing accuracy of ±0.1%, preventing expensive micro-nutrient waste and ensuring complete formula repeatability.
3. Twin-Screw Flexibility for Floating and Sinking Feeds
A multi-species feed manufacturer cannot afford multiple extrusion lines. Our twin-screw extruder technology offers unparalleled flexibility. By adjusting the screw configuration, RPM, and die compression ratio, the same turnkey fish feed production plant can switch between high-buoyancy floating feed and rapid-sinking feed without significant downtime.
